aboutsummaryrefslogtreecommitdiff
path: root/gkeys/etc
diff options
context:
space:
mode:
authorBrian Dolbec <dolsen@gentoo.org>2014-12-20 13:17:27 -0800
committerBrian Dolbec <dolsen@gentoo.org>2014-12-22 14:57:48 -0800
commita153cacf6b47788c9a017c37f78469e009e4ffff (patch)
tree249a0ea9461276ed921ff5c56b08a474626080f8 /gkeys/etc
parentMerge pull request #35 from gentoo/dol-sen-PR (diff)
downloadgentoo-keys-a153cacf6b47788c9a017c37f78469e009e4ffff.tar.gz
gentoo-keys-a153cacf6b47788c9a017c37f78469e009e4ffff.tar.bz2
gentoo-keys-a153cacf6b47788c9a017c37f78469e009e4ffff.zip
Move the 3 pkgs into their own *-pkg dir
This makes releasing each pkg independently easier. testpath: Update paths for the new directory structure
Diffstat (limited to 'gkeys/etc')
-rw-r--r--gkeys/etc/gkeys.conf.sample97
1 files changed, 97 insertions, 0 deletions
diff --git a/gkeys/etc/gkeys.conf.sample b/gkeys/etc/gkeys.conf.sample
new file mode 100644
index 0000000..4c6b2d0
--- /dev/null
+++ b/gkeys/etc/gkeys.conf.sample
@@ -0,0 +1,97 @@
+# Gentoo-keys configuration file
+#
+
+[DEFAULT]
+
+# keyserver: server to use to obtain the keys from
+keyserver: pool.sks-keyservers.net
+
+
+# gkeysdir: Base directory to use as the path prefix to use
+# for the gkey directories, keyring settings
+# eg: '/' for root if absolute paths are used
+# for sub-directories, keyrings
+# eg: /var/lib/gentoo/gkeys if using relative paths
+gkeysdir: /var/lib/gentoo/gkeys
+
+
+# dev-category: The directory where the gentoo developer keys
+# will be stored.
+dev-category: %(gkeysdir)s/devs
+
+
+# rel-category: The directory where the official release media keys
+# will be stored.
+rel-category: %(gkeysdir)s/release
+
+
+# sign-category: The directory to use as the path prefix to use
+# for the signing capable keyrings, keyring settings
+sign-category: %(gkeysdir)s/sign
+
+
+# keyring: The directory where the official keyring with the specified keys
+# will be exported.
+keyring: %(gkeysdir)s/keyring
+
+
+# overlayskeydir: The directory where the overlay keys
+# will be stored.
+overlays-category: %(gkeysdir)s/overlays
+
+
+# seedsdir: The directory for all seed files
+# used when searching all seed files.
+seedsdir: %(gkeysdir)s/seeds
+
+
+# logfile directory
+logdir: /var/log/gkeys
+
+
+[permissions]
+
+# Permissions settings (octal)
+# chmod setting (octal)
+directories: 0o775
+
+#umask setting (octal)
+files: 0o007
+
+
+[seeds]
+
+# *-seedfile: json txt file of name, keyid, fingerprint
+# entry per line
+gentoo: %(seedsdir)s/gentoo.seeds
+gentoodevs: %(seedsdir)s/gentoodevs.seeds
+
+
+[seedurls]
+
+# Use the filenames as the keys.
+# The will be paired to the seed file of the same name for fetching, updating
+gentoo: https://api.gentoo.org/gentoo-keys/seeds/gentoo.seeds
+gentoodevs: https://api.gentoo.org/gentoo-keys/seeds/gentoodevs.seeds
+
+
+# GKEY nick used for verification of seeds and other gkey files
+gkey = gkeys
+
+
+[sign]
+
+# The home or key directory to use for signing files
+#keydir: foo
+
+
+# keyring to use if not the default
+# keyring: bar
+
+
+# The key fingerprint to use for signing
+# key: 0x01234567891012345
+
+
+# the gpg signature option to use for signing
+# type: detach-sign